- The book delves into the core teachings of Buddhism, emphasizing the importance of present moment awareness and cultivating natural wisdom as a means to alleviate suffering and promote psychological well-being.
- It explores the integration of mindfulness and other Buddhist practices into the field of psychotherapy, highlighting their potential to enhance therapeutic outcomes and facilitate personal growth.
- The author discusses the similarities and differences between Buddhist and psychotherapeutic approaches, encouraging a synergistic and holistic perspective that draws upon the strengths of both traditions.
- The Courage to Be Present offers practical guidance and exercises for cultivating mindfulness and developing a deeper understanding of oneself and others.
- It addresses common psychological challenges and issues, such as anxiety, depression, trauma, and relationship difficulties, from the perspectives of Buddhism and psychotherapy.
